1999 Mitsubishi Lancer Tail Lights Replacement and Maintenance

The Mitsubishi Lancer, with its long-standing reputation for reliability and style, remains a favourite among car enthusiasts. Keeping your 1999 Mitsubishi Lancer in prime condition involves regular checks and maintenance, especially of components such as the tail lights, which are crucial for safety and compliance with road regulations. Replacing or maintaining the tail lights of your Lancer can seem daunting, but with some basic knowledge, you can handle it like a pro, ensuring your vehicle stays safe and roadworthy.

When it comes to the tail lights of a 1999 Mitsubishi Lancer, several factors indicate the need for replacement or maintenance. The most obvious is a blown bulb. Regularly inspect your tail lights to ensure they illuminate correctly. If your tail lights are dim or not functioning, it might be time for a replacement. Additionally, cracks or wear in the tail light lens can allow moisture to enter, which may cause malfunction or electrical issues over time. It's also important to be on the lookout for signs of corrosion or damage to the tail light assembly or wiring.

  1. First, ensure you have the right tools handy. You will typically need a screwdriver, a clean cloth, the appropriate replacement bulbs, and possibly a replacement tail light assembly if damage extends beyond just the bulb.
  2. Start by locating the rear of the tail light assembly. Access is usually gained through the boot of the vehicle. Remove any protective covers and locate the screws or clips securing the tail light assembly.
  3. If you're only replacing a bulb, carefully remove the bulb holder that connects to the tail light lens. Remove the old bulb by turning it counterclockwise and replace it with a new one by turning it clockwise.
  4. If the entire assembly needs replacing, gently unscrew or unclamp all attachments. Carefully remove the old assembly and disconnect any electrical connections.
  5. When installing the new assembly, reconnect any wiring exactly how it was originally set up, ensuring a snug fit to keep moisture out. Secure the assembly with screws or clips, making sure it's tightly in place.

Once the replacement is complete, it's a good idea to test your new tail lights before heading back on the road. Have someone help you by pressing the brakes and turning on the indicators while you check all lights are functioning as they should. A quick test drive can further confirm everything is operating correctly under real-world conditions.
